The message “A Bloody Mantis has appeared” popped up. So a mantis is called a “mantis,” huh.

I set down my Shark Backpack and the bag Miss Marta had entrusted to me. Then, gripping my Hammer, I took my distance.

I knew absolutely nothing about the Bloody Mantis. I didn’t know, but I could tell my opponent was a formidable enemy.

I probably hadn’t reached the Recommended Conquest Level for the Bloody Mantis.

The pressure was immense.

My survival instinct was telling me, “Your chances of survival are higher if you run from here.” But I didn’t feel like running. Because my Fighting Instinct was telling me to take it down.

I focused my gaze firmly on the Bloody Mantis once more.

“Eek… I’m actually not good with how mantises look…”

I mean, their forelimbs are blades. And their faces are scary to begin with.

It’s bringing back trauma. When I was little, I tried to pick up a mantis and it shup! sliced my finger. It hurt so much it left a psychological scar.

This Bloody Mantis’s scythes are shining as if they were made of metal. I think if I got cut by that, it would be way beyond just painful.

So I absolutely cannot get hit even once.

The Bloody Mantis starts running toward me.

For a moment, I brace myself.

But it’s okay. It’s much slower compared to the Killer Hornet. Just—

“Whoa!”

The speed at which it swung its scythe was unbelievably fast.

If my decision to dodge had been even a little slower, I think I would have been cleanly sliced.

“It’s too scary how it’s aiming for my neck—”

Swoosh, swoosh, swoosh—slicing through the air, it swings its scythe over and over, persistently trying to lop off my head.

Even a graze to the neck would likely mean bleeding out and dying. In a state of extreme tension, I keep my eyes wide open and continue dodging the scythes.

“How utterly murderous…”

I haven’t even attacked it or anything.

Is this the Bloody Mantis’s territory or something? No, do insects even have territories in the first place?

Whatever the case, I need to counterattack.

Attacking from the front is difficult. I don’t think I could possibly slip past those two scythes to attack the Bloody Mantis’s torso.

So I have to somehow avoid the front and get to the Bloody Mantis’s side, right?

While being careful of the scythes, I start moving to the right. The Bloody Mantis continues unleashing its scythes without a care.

Gradually, but… is the Bloody Mantis’s Attack starting to lag a bit? Maybe its directional changes aren’t that fast.

“Maybe I can do this.”

If I dodge the next scythe swing from the left, I can switch to an attack. Just then, the scythe from the left was swung down at me. I dodged it properly.

Alright, this is my only chance to attack.

“Now!”

It was just as I tried to dodge the attack.

Huh…? That’s weird… My foot didn’t plant firmly on the ground—

The sole of my foot landed on a slant. Why—?

This feeling— It was like my foot had landed right on top of a fairly large rock.

“No way…”

A rock hidden by the Fluffbloom—I couldn’t see it.

I turned pale. This is definitely the kind of thing that gets you killed.

The descending scythe closes in right before my eyes.

“Guh—”

I try to twist my body somehow. But—

“AAAAAAAAAAAAAH!”

I let out a scream-like sound in anticipation of the pain. As if chasing after it, the scythe spat! sliced through my skin. It was a cold pain I’d never felt before.
